Magnetism and structure of hexagonal Fe in Fe/Ru superlattices

Abstract

Mössbauer spectroscopy is applied to study the magnetism and the local structure of Fe/Ru superlattices. Fe Layers show hcp structure, isomorphous with Ru. A well-defined symmetry is observed at Fe sites, withV zz along thec axis. The Fe/Ru interfaces are non-magnetic over the two first layers, but a large moment (2μB/Fe) exists beyond. Magnetic coupling between neighbouring Fe Layers is observed at small spacing, i.e. for Ru thickness lower than 13 Å typically.
